Output 510579f6d7a61c3f0a3451ffaea25a2abfbe89609a594df304bdf21ac5d04ab0: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 959bcf661d856f7913b34e91e52b742763213b51 OP_EQUAL
address
3FL5G1HCNKm8uZr6qFru6MzvWikmqWUXZx
transaction
510579f6d7a61c3f0a3451ffaea25a2abfbe89609a594df304bdf21ac5d04ab0
spent
true